Top 17 Lakes around Kleine Schorfheide

Best lakes around Kleine Schorfheide are nestled within a diverse natural landscape in Brandenburg, Germany. This region features a complex environment of beech forests, sand dry grasslands, heaths, and wetlands. The area is recognized for its significant ecological value, serving as a retreat for a rich variety of animal and plant species. Visitors can explore large, undisturbed areas, offering a tranquil natural setting for outdoor activities.

The Kannenburger Schleuse can be crossed via a bridge with two staircases. It is steep, with channels on the sides for pushing the bike. In my opinion, the channels are a design flaw because they are too far out in the handrail area, you have to tilt the bike extremely inwards, which is strenuous with pedelecs. Side panniers hit the railing. Due to the steepness of the channel, the bottom bracket or mid-motor on many bikes hits the top of the stairs. Single-track cargo bikes and two-track bikes have to be carried. This new bridge construction could have been done better.

Frequently Asked Questions

What are some popular lakes and viewpoints in the Kleine Schorfheide region?

The region offers several notable spots. The Densow Lake Observation Tower provides a wonderful view over the lake and is excellent for bird watching. For a quiet swim, the Bathing area at Röddelinsee is a relaxed choice. Another unique spot is Trottheidestich Lake, a natural monument formed from a former opencast mine, where you can observe birds and enjoy tranquility.

What kind of natural features can I expect to see around the lakes in Kleine Schorfheide?

The Kleine Schorfheide region is characterized by a diverse landscape including beech forests, sand dry grasslands, heaths, and wetlands. The lakes themselves vary from oligo- to mesotrophic, base-poor stillwaters, to natural eutrophic lakes, supporting a rich variety of animal and plant species. You'll find undisturbed areas perfect for nature observation, birdwatching, and enjoying the peaceful environment.

Are there family-friendly activities or locations near the lakes?

Yes, the region offers options for families. The Bathing area at Röddelinsee is a quiet and relaxed swimming spot suitable for families. Additionally, the Capriolenhof bivouac site is near a historic farm with a petting zoo, offering a unique experience for children and adults alike.

What outdoor activities can I do near the lakes in Kleine Schorfheide?

The area is excellent for various outdoor pursuits. You can explore numerous hiking trails, including easy hikes like the loop from Tornow to Trottheidestich Lake. Cycling is also popular, with options for general cycling and gravel biking routes available.

What makes the lakes of Kleine Schorfheide ecologically significant?

The lakes are part of a highly valuable ecological area, serving as a retreat and distribution center for a rich variety of animal and plant species, including endangered and rare types. This includes diverse bird species, insects, mammals of wetland and heathland habitats, and unique aquatic plants like charophyte vegetation in some of the clear, mesotrophic lakes.

Are there any historical sites or points of interest near the lakes?

The region has a unique historical context, having formerly been used as a military training ground. While nature has largely reclaimed these areas, this history adds a distinct layer to the landscape. The Kannenburg Lock is an example of man-made infrastructure in the area, now featuring a high bridge for hikers.

Can I find places to rest or have a meal near the lakes?

While the region emphasizes its natural, undisturbed character, there are some facilities. The Capriolenhof bivouac site offers a place to rest and is located near a farm where you can purchase local products like goat cheese and homemade bread. Historically, there was a pub at Kannenburg Lock, though its current status should be verified.

Are there specific lakes known for their clear water or unique aquatic plants?

Yes, the Kleine Schorfheide-Havel FFH area includes 'mesotrophic small lakes with charophyte meadows.' These types of lakes are known for their clear waters that support charophyte vegetation, indicating a specific and valuable ecological feature.

What should I be aware of when exploring the Kleine Schorfheide nature reserve?

As parts of the area were formerly used as a military training ground, it is crucial to adhere to marked paths and trails. This ensures your safety and helps preserve the sensitive natural environment. The nature reserve is designed for peaceful enjoyment of its rich biodiversity.
